Transaction 74adfae20a001309b928b9e59608e4c572f01d96e46f247d1c9c8244f9711cc9

99 Input
2 Outputs
  • 74adfae20a001309b928b9e59608e4c572f01d96e46f247d1c9c8244f9711cc9:0
  • value  968725
    address  3Mjo2ZR23ozxs3CiS4kFEWJAoqkAB7Xbqy
  • 74adfae20a001309b928b9e59608e4c572f01d96e46f247d1c9c8244f9711cc9:1
  • value  3000621465
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s